Convert a PDF into JPG with cmd

Hi Everyone ! 

 
I didn't found any forum about the converation of a pdf into a jpg or png... Is it possibe with adobe acrobat pro or reader to make the convertion by command prompt on win ?

Hi Julien343277589dp0,

 

Thank you for reaching out.

 

In Acrobat, it is not possible to convert the PDF to an image file using the command prompt on Windows. For more information on converting PDF to image files, refer to the following help page: https://helpx.adobe.com/acrobat/using/exporting-pdfs-file-formats.html
